Team News: Tony Watt starts for Charlton Athletic away at Derby County

Charlton Athletic striker Tony Watt overcomes fitness issues to make his first league start of the season at Derby County.

Charlton Athletic striker Tony Watt has overcome fitness issues to make his first league start of the season at Derby County.

The striker came off the bench to score in their 2-0 win at home to Queens Park Rangers last weekend, but suffered a slight injury in midweek.

He starts in place of 17-year-old Karlan Ahearne-Grant, while Cristian Ceballos replaces El Hadji Ba.

Derby have made three changes to their side as injuries to Will Hughes and Craig Bryson keep them on the sidelines.

Centre-back Jamie Hanson comes into the team, along with left-back Craig Forsyth, while Johnny Russell replaces Hughes.

Derby County: Carson, Baird, Hanson, Shackell, Forsyth, Keogh, Hendrick, Russell, Ince, Thorne, Martin.

Charlton Athletic: Pope, Solly (c), Diarra, Bauer, Fox, Gudmundsson, Kashi, Cousins, Ceballos, Watt, Makienok.
